Grooving at Grove:  Classroom Rules

BE PREPARED

  • Arrive on time
  • Bring all required materials
  • Complete all assignments on time
  • Come to class with a good attitude and try your best!

BE RESPECTFUL

  • Follow classroom procedures
  • Listen while others are talking
  • Raise your hand before asking a question or making a comment
  • Respect the equipment and property of the school
  • Be kind
  • Make sure everyone in the class feels included

BE SAFE

  • Keep your hands and feet to yourself
  • Follow safety procedures

 

What you need to know: Classroom procedures

 

What materials do I need to bring to class?

Each day you need to come prepared to class with the following items everyday. Coming to class unprepared will result in a minor.

  • Charged devices
  • Pen/ Pencil
  • Folder
  • Headphones/Earbuds

What does it mean to be tardy to your class and what happens as a result?

When the bell rings you need to be seated.  Coming to class tardy will result in a minor.

What if I forget my pen or pencil?

Turn in your I.D. and borrow a pen or pencil. When you return the pen/pencil, you take back your I.D.

What if I need extra help?

Do not ever hesitate to talk to Sra. Frazier if you ever are feeling confused, having a question, or want some extra help. We will set a time up before or after school to work together.

What do I do when I’m absent?

Login to Schoology and check the agenda.  If you have ay questions, see or email Mrs. Frazier.  

What if I need to leave the classroom?

Each quarter you will receive 3 hall passes (pase para el pasillo).  You will only be allowed to leave the room if you ask in Spanish.

What if I need to leave my desk to sharpen my pencil or get Kleenex?

You may do so without asking permission.

What are classroom jobs?

I will be looking for student volunteers to take on some additional tasks to help make class run smoothly.

What if I have band/orchestra/gold key/field trip?

It is your responsibility to remind me either in person or by email that you will not be in my class for any of these reasons.   This allows you to see what you will be missing, and get any assignments for the next day.

 What will happen if I use my cell phone or take it out during class without permission?

It will be given to your grade level administrator.

What if I get caught violating the technology policy?

If you are using your laptop inappropriately (depending on the situation) you will receive a minor/major and be referred to the grade level administrator.
